Output 32fb4bd44e768dbadfb07681c70bcba602a00a81030caf0d6fcf3690567263c0:0

value
3802100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af20feab89c9dea32d3ecece34fc268518373366 OP_EQUAL
address
3Hf1hdgjNTXS2zQ5FwVvvGDeYYP8uVKgmC
transaction
32fb4bd44e768dbadfb07681c70bcba602a00a81030caf0d6fcf3690567263c0
spent
true